Context: The Infrastructure of Trust

Ethereum's transition to Proof of Stake was never just about energy efficiency. It was a bet on economic security—a system where the cost of attacking the network equals the value of the assets staked. Since the Beacon Chain launched in December 2020, and especially after the Merge in September 2022, the staking ratio has crept upward from around 20% to 34% today. This is not a sudden spike; it is a slow accumulation of locked capital, driven by a combination of native staking, liquid staking derivatives, and the quiet desperation of yield-seeking investors in a low-rate environment.

34% of all ETH—roughly 40 million ETH at current supply—is now committed to the consensus layer. That is a staggering amount of economic weight. Core: The Analysis of Security and Its Shadow

Let's start with the obvious: the security benefit. At 34% staking, an attacker would need to control at least 33% of the staked ETH to disrupt finality. With ETH at $3,000, that's roughly $340 billion. That is a high bar, and it grows with every new validator. The network's economic security is indeed stronger than at 20% or even 30%.

But here is the nuance that the headlines miss: security is not linear. The marginal benefit of moving from 34% to 40% is far smaller than from 20% to 34%. Each additional ETH staked adds less to the attack cost relative to the liquidity it removes from the market. Meanwhile, the structure of who holds those staked assets becomes critical.

Similarly, decentralization is not a metric; it is a property of the network's resilience. If 34% of staked ETH is controlled by a handful of entities—like Lido, which dominates liquid staking with over 30% of the staking pool according to recent estimates—then we are not diversifying trust; we are consolidating it. The network may be economically secure against external attackers, but it is vulnerable to internal capture.

Truth is not what is seen, but what is trusted. The visible 34% hides the invisible concentration. The true risk is not the ratio itself, but the fact that the majority of stakers are not independent validators; they are depositors in liquid staking protocols that hold significant governance power. Lido's stETH is a powerful DeFi primitive, but its centralization of voting rights in Ethereum's governance is a ticking time bomb. We saw in 2022 how over-leveraged designs can collapse when the market turns. The same principle applies here: when the majority of staked ETH is managed by a few smart contracts, the network's health depends on the integrity of those contracts and their governance.

Contrarian: The Hidden Cost of Liquidity Lock-Up

Here is the contrarian angle: the 34% staking ratio may actually be a bearish signal dressed in bullish clothing.

When ETH is staked, it is removed from circulating supply. Simple economics suggests that reduced supply should support price. But the reality is more complex. The locked ETH is not fully removed; it is represented by liquid staking derivatives like stETH, which are used as collateral in DeFi. This creates a chain of leverage. A portion of the staked ETH is effectively "double-counted"—it is both locked in the consensus layer and circulating in DeFi. This leverage amplifies the risk of a liquidation cascade. I saw this firsthand during the 2022 collapse of lending protocols: the same assets were used as collateral multiple times, creating a fragile house of cards.

Takeaway: The Next 10%

So, where does this leave us? The 34% staking ratio is a milestone, but it is also a point of inflection. The next 10% of staking growth will be much harder to achieve without exacerbating centralization or liquidity risk. The Ethereum community must shift its focus from the quantity of staked ETH to the quality of its distribution.

We need to incentivize solo stakers, reduce the 32 ETH minimum barrier, and promote distributed validator technology (DVT) like Obol or SSV. The future of Ethereum's security depends not on how many ETH are staked, but on how many distinct hands hold the keys.
